Josh & John's
Ice Cream DOWNTOWN 111 E. Pikes Peak Ave. Colorado Springs, CO MOUNTAIN SHADOWS 6896 Centennial Blvd. Colorado Springs, CO 80919 What do you get when you mix homemade ice cream with a waffle cone? Pure bliss! Josh & John’s has been the premier spot for ice cream in Colorado Springs since 1986. Try some today!
|